Output 340462443bbfaac547f8a64b27e1a03567c1575d9cb13d0109a91c056f2ccc6a:0

value
14737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0781b80fb9c9412c3819b0cfb14486c403b046 OP_EQUAL
address
3EdzsMo9U3gUxbZWESRV9twR64ijSWf82D
transaction
340462443bbfaac547f8a64b27e1a03567c1575d9cb13d0109a91c056f2ccc6a
spent
true